Travel by Plane
When you travel to Turkey, keep this in mind: Turkey is big: 1700 km (1056 miles) from east to west if you travel by road, a trip of several days.
But you can fly from Istanbul (west) to Erzurum (east) on Turkish Airlines (TK, THY) in about two hours for a one-way fare of as little as TL79 if you buy your ticket well in advance. Most other TK domestic flights cost between TL69 and TL200. Because of the way international airfares are structured, it is often far cheaper to purchase your Turkish domestic flight tickets within Turkey rather than in your home country. A good Turkish travel agency can make your flight reservations for you, and get the tickets to you, usually at no charge to you. You can also buy your tickets right at a Turkish airport, but with Turkish tourism booming, there may be no seats left on the plane. Advance reservations are highly recommended unless you are a very flexible traveler. The farther in advance you buy your ticket, the cheaper it is likely to be. Onur Air has a fast-growing list of domestic flights with fares as low as TL69 per flight. I've flown them with satisfaction. Other low-fare Turkish airlines are Atlasjet, IZair, Pegasus Airlines, and Sun Express. EasyJet also flies from the UK to Turkey. Sun Express, a Turkish-German joint venture, flies from Austria, Germany and Switzerland to Turkey, and within Turkey from Izmir's Adnan Menderes Airport to Adana, Antalya, Diyarbakir, Erzurum, Kayseri (for Cappadocia), Konya, Trabzon and Van. But be sure to check airport transfer costs as well! Most long-haul international flights land at Istanbul's Atatürk International Airport.
